The Blue Prism ARA02 - Blue Prism Certified ROM Architect Exam (Version 2) is part of the Blue Prism ROM Architect certification track. It is designed for professionals who need a strong understanding of the Blue Prism Robotic Operating Model, enterprise maturity, governance, and delivery best practices. This exam matters because it validates the ability to design and support scalable Blue Prism automation programs across the organization. Candidates who prepare well can demonstrate the knowledge needed to guide successful RPA deployments.
| # | Exam Topics | Sub-Topics | Approximate Weightage (%) |
|---|---|---|---|
| 1 | Blue Prism Robotic Operating Model (ROM) & Enterprise Maturity Model | ROM structure; maturity stages; operating alignment; scaling considerations | 14% |
| 2 | Importance of a Clear Vision for RPA | RPA strategy; business outcomes; stakeholder alignment; success criteria | 10% |
| 3 | Approaches to Business Integration Across the Organization | Cross-functional integration; process ownership; communication flow; adoption planning | 12% |
| 4 | Understanding Different RPA Organizational Models | Centralized model; federated model; hybrid model; governance impact | 12% |
| 5 | Skills Required for Running a Successful Blue Prism Deployment | Role responsibilities; technical skills; operational skills; change management | 12% |
| 6 | Pipeline Management, Process Discovery & Governance Controls | Pipeline oversight; process selection; discovery methods; control checkpoints | 12% |
| 7 | Data, Archiving, Access & Logging Best Practices | Data retention; archive planning; access management; logging standards | 10% |
| 8 | Blue Prism Delivery Methodology | Delivery phases; implementation approach; testing coordination; release readiness | 10% |
| 9 | Importance of Support and the Service Model | Support structure; service operations; incident handling; continuous improvement | 8% |
| Total | 100% | ||
This exam tests how well candidates understand Blue Prism ROM architecture, governance, delivery, and operational support concepts. It also checks practical judgment in organizing RPA programs, managing controls, and aligning automation with enterprise needs. Success requires more than memorization, as candidates must connect concepts to real deployment scenarios and make sound architectural decisions.

Which of the following would not typically be a stakeholder in an RPA Governance Board?
According to the result from [The Governance Board - Blue Prism Community Site], HR Representatives would not typically be a stakeholder in an RPA Governance Board. The RPA Governance Board is responsible for setting the strategy for RPA and delivering against that strategy. It also oversees the demand management, benefits realization, program steering, and continuous improvement of RPA initiatives. Some of the typical roles that would be on the RPA Governance Board are Head of RPA, CTO, IT or Application Owners, and Business Representatives. The other statements given are typical stakeholders in an RPA Governance Board. Reference: [The Governance Board - Blue Prism Community Site]
